How to Pay Your Income Tax in Pakistan: A Step-by-Step Guide for First-Timers
How to Pay Your Income Tax in Pakistan: A Step-by-Step Guide for First-Timers
Paying income tax in Pakistan has become significantly easier with the Federal Board of Revenue's (FBR) digital transformation. Whether you're a first-time taxpayer or someone looking to understand the latest payment methods, this comprehensive guide walks you through every step of the process, from registration to receiving your payment receipt.
Understanding how to pay your taxes correctly not only ensures compliance with Pakistani law but also helps you avoid penalties and maintain your status on the Active Taxpayer List (ATL). With multiple payment options now available, including online banking, ATM payments, and traditional bank deposits, you can choose the method that works best for you.
Understanding Your Tax Payment Obligation
Before diving into the payment process, it's essential to understand when and how much you need to pay. In Pakistan, income tax is payable by individuals whose annual income exceeds PKR 600,000, with different rates applying based on your income bracket and taxpayer category.
Who Needs to Pay Income Tax?
- Salaried individuals earning above PKR 600,000 annually
- Business owners and self-employed professionals
- Property owners with rental income
- Freelancers and service providers
- Anyone with taxable income from investments
Payment Deadlines:
- Annual Returns: Due by the deadline announced by FBR (typically September 30th - check iris.fbr.gov.pk for current year deadline)
- Advance Tax: Quarterly installments due March 15th, June 15th, September 15th, and December 15th
- Self-Assessment: Within 30 days of filing your return
Source: FBR Income Tax Filing Guidelines
Method 1: Online Payment Through IRIS Portal
The IRIS (Integrated Revenue Information System) portal is FBR's official platform for all tax-related services, including payments. This method is recommended for its convenience and instant confirmation.
Step 1: Access the IRIS Portal
- Visit the official IRIS portal at iris.fbr.gov.pk
- You can make payments both as a registered user or as a guest
- Click on the "e-Payments" tab at the top of the page
Step 2: Select Payment Type
- From the dropdown menu, select your payment type:
- Income Tax Annual Return - for annual tax liability
- Income Tax - for advance tax or other income tax payments
- Sales Tax - if applicable to your business
- Federal Excise Duty - if applicable
Step 3: Enter Taxpayer Information
For Guest Users:
- Enter your CNIC or NTN
- Provide your full name as per CNIC
- Add your active email address
- Include your mobile number
For Registered Users:
- Simply log in with your credentials
- Most information will be pre-filled
Step 4: Fill Payment Details
- Tax Payment Nature: Select from the dropdown (e.g., "Self Assessment", "Advance Tax")
- Tax Amount: Enter the exact amount you need to pay (from your tax calculation or assessment)
- Tax Period: Select the relevant tax year
- Payment Mode: Choose "ADC e-payment" for online payment options
Step 5: Generate Payment Slip ID (PSID)
- Review all entered information carefully
- Click "Create" to generate your PSID
- A 9-digit Payment Slip ID will be generated
- Note down or print this PSID for payment
Important: Your PSID is typically valid for 15 days from generation (check specific validity period shown on your PSID). Make sure to complete payment within this period.
Step 6: Complete Online Payment
Through Internet Banking:
- Log into your bank's online banking platform
- Navigate to "Bill Payments" or "Utility Payments"
- Select "FBR" as the payee
- Enter your 9-digit PSID
- Verify the amount and taxpayer details
- Confirm payment
Supported Banks for Online Payment:
- National Bank of Pakistan (NBP)
- Habib Bank Limited (HBL)
- United Bank Limited (UBL)
- MCB Bank
- Allied Bank Limited (ABL)
- Bank Alfalah
- Meezan Bank
- JS Bank
- Askari Bank
- Faysal Bank
- Soneri Bank
- Bank Al Habib
- Habib Metro Bank
Source: FBR e-Payment System
Method 2: ATM Payment
ATM payments offer a convenient option for those who prefer cash transactions or don't have access to internet banking.
Step 1: Generate PSID
Follow steps 1-5 from the IRIS portal method above to generate your PSID.
Step 2: Visit ATM
- Go to any ATM of the supported banks listed above
- Insert your ATM card and enter your PIN
- Select "Bill Payment" from the main menu
- Choose "FBR" from the bill payment options
Step 3: Complete Payment
- Enter your 9-digit PSID when prompted
- Verify the displayed amount and taxpayer information
- Confirm the payment
- Collect your receipt as proof of payment
ATM Payment Tips:
- Ensure your account has sufficient balance
- Keep your receipt safe for record-keeping
- Payment confirmation may take 24-48 hours to reflect in FBR systems
Method 3: Bank Branch Payment
Traditional bank branch payment remains available for those who prefer in-person transactions.
Step 1: Generate and Print PSID
- Generate your PSID through the IRIS portal (steps 1-5 above)
- Click "Print" to download the payment slip
- Take a printout of the PSID slip
Step 2: Visit Bank Branch
Designated Banks:
- National Bank of Pakistan (NBP) - Primary collecting bank
- State Bank of Pakistan (SBP) branches
- Any branch of participating commercial banks
Step 3: Submit Payment
- Present the printed PSID slip to the bank teller
- Provide cash or check for the exact amount
- Pay any applicable bank charges (if any)
- Collect the stamped receipt as proof of payment
Bank Branch Payment Benefits:
- Personal assistance from bank staff
- Immediate stamped receipt
- No internet connectivity required
- Suitable for large payment amounts
Source: FBR Payment Guidelines
Method 4: Mobile Banking and Digital Wallets
With the rise of digital financial services, several mobile banking and digital wallet options are now available.
Supported Digital Payment Platforms
EasyPaisa:
- Open EasyPaisa app or visit an EasyPaisa shop
- Select "Bill Payment"
- Choose "Government" and then "FBR"
- Enter your PSID and complete payment
JazzCash:
- Use JazzCash mobile app
- Navigate to "Bill Payment"
- Select "Government Payments" > "FBR"
- Enter PSID and process payment
Bank Mobile Apps: Most major banks now offer FBR payment options through their mobile applications with the same process as internet banking.
Special Payment Situations
Advance Tax Payments
If you're paying advance tax in quarterly installments:
- Q1 Payment: Due March 15th
- Q2 Payment: Due June 15th
- Q3 Payment: Due September 15th
- Q4 Payment: Due December 15th
Use the same PSID generation process but select "Advance Tax" as the payment nature.
Penalty and Surcharge Payments
For late filing penalties or ATL surcharge:
- Generate separate PSIDs for penalties
- Select appropriate payment nature (e.g., "Default Surcharge", "Penalty")
- Pay the exact amount as assessed by FBR
Foreign Currency Considerations
For expatriate Pakistanis or those earning in foreign currency:
- Convert to PKR using the exchange rate on the payment date
- Pay in Pakistani Rupees only
- Maintain conversion records for audit purposes
Source: FBR Advance Tax Guidelines
Verification and Record Keeping
Payment Verification
After making your payment, it's crucial to verify that it has been properly recorded:
Online Verification:
- Return to the IRIS portal
- Go to "Payment Verification" section
- Enter your PSID to check payment status
- Status should show "Paid" within 24-48 hours
Alternative Verification:
- Check your bank statement for deduction
- Contact FBR helpline at 051-111-772-772
- Visit your regional tax office if issues persist
Essential Records to Maintain
Payment Documentation:
- Original PSID slip
- Bank receipt or online payment confirmation
- Screenshots of successful payment (for online payments)
- Bank statement showing deduction
Filing and Storage:
- Keep physical copies in a dedicated tax file
- Maintain digital copies as backup
- Store records for at least 5 years
- Include payment receipts with annual return filing
Common Payment Issues and Solutions
PSID Not Generating
Possible Causes:
- Incorrect CNIC/NTN entry
- Server maintenance periods
- Incomplete form filling
Solutions:
- Double-check all entered information
- Try during off-peak hours
- Contact FBR support for assistance
Payment Not Reflecting
Typical Timeline:
- Online banking: 24-48 hours
- ATM payments: 48-72 hours
- Bank branch: 24-48 hours
If Payment Doesn't Reflect:
- Wait for the full processing time
- Check with your bank for transaction confirmation
- Contact FBR with payment details
- Visit your regional tax office with receipts
Overpayment or Wrong Amount
Immediate Action:
- Contact FBR helpline immediately
- Provide PSID and payment details
- Request adjustment or refund process
- Keep all documentation
Refund Process:
- File formal application with supporting documents
- Wait for FBR verification (30-60 days)
- Refund may be adjusted against future tax liability
Source: FBR Taxpayer Services
Tips for Smooth Tax Payments
Before Making Payment
Preparation Checklist:
- Calculate exact tax liability using FBR calculator
- Ensure you have sufficient funds in your account
- Have your CNIC/NTN readily available
- Check internet connectivity for online payments
- Verify bank service timings for branch payments
Documentation Ready:
- Recent bank statements
- Previous tax payment receipts
- Copy of filed return (if paying additional tax)
- Contact information for FBR support
During Payment Process
Best Practices:
- Use official FBR portals only (iris.fbr.gov.pk)
- Never share your login credentials
- Double-check all entered amounts
- Ensure secure internet connection for online payments
- Keep transaction references handy
After Payment
Follow-up Actions:
- Save payment confirmation immediately
- Take screenshots of successful transactions
- Print receipts while systems are working
- Update your personal tax records
- Mark calendar for next payment due date
Cost of Different Payment Methods
Fee Structure
Online Banking: Usually free or minimal charges (PKR 0-20) ATM Payments: Generally free for own bank customers Bank Branch: May include service charges (PKR 50-200) Mobile Banking: Typically free or nominal charges EasyPaisa/JazzCash: Small convenience fee (1-2% or fixed amount)
Cost-Saving Tips:
- Use your own bank's channels to avoid cross-bank charges
- Opt for online banking over branch visits
- Check with your bank for any promotional fee waivers
- Consider mobile banking apps for quick payments
Benefits of Timely Tax Payment
Financial Benefits
Avoid Penalties:
- Late payment penalty: 1% per month
- Default surcharge: PKR 1,000 to PKR 50,000
- Additional tax: Up to 120% of original tax
Maintain ATL Status:
- Lower withholding tax rates
- Reduced bank transaction charges
- Better business credit ratings
- Access to government tenders
Legal and Business Benefits
Compliance Advantages:
- Clean tax record
- Easier loan approvals
- Property transaction facilitation
- Business license renewals
- Travel documentation
Peace of Mind:
- No legal notices or inquiries
- Reduced audit risk
- Simplified future dealings with FBR
- Professional credibility
Source: FBR Active Taxpayer List Benefits
Future of Tax Payments in Pakistan
Digital Transformation
Upcoming Features:
- Mobile app-based direct payments
- Real-time payment processing
- Enhanced security measures
- Multi-language support
- Improved user interface
Government Initiatives:
- Cashless economy promotion
- Digital Pakistan vision
- Simplified tax procedures
- Enhanced taxpayer services
- Automated compliance systems
Technology Integration
Expected Improvements:
- Blockchain-based payment verification
- AI-powered tax calculation assistance
- Biometric authentication
- Voice-activated payment systems
- Integration with international payment systems
Expert Recommendations
For First-Time Taxpayers
Getting Started:
- Obtain NTN registration first
- Calculate your tax liability accurately
- Start with online payments for convenience
- Keep detailed records from day one
- Set up payment reminders
Common Mistakes to Avoid:
- Paying wrong amounts due to miscalculation
- Missing payment deadlines
- Not keeping proper receipts
- Using unofficial payment channels
- Ignoring payment verification
For Regular Taxpayers
Optimization Strategies:
- Set up standing instructions for advance tax
- Use calendar reminders for quarterly payments
- Maintain digital copies of all receipts
- Review payment methods annually for cost efficiency
- Stay updated with FBR notifications
Advanced Tips:
- Consider professional tax advisory services
- Use FBR's official mobile apps when available
- Automate routine payment processes
- Maintain separate bank accounts for tax purposes
- Plan payments around cash flow cycles
Getting Help and Support
Official FBR Support
Contact Information:
- Helpline: 051-111-772-772
- Email: Support available through IRIS portal
- Website: www.fbr.gov.pk
- IRIS Portal: iris.fbr.gov.pk
Regional Tax Offices:
- Visit your nearest RTO for in-person assistance
- Carry all relevant documents and payment receipts
- Available during official working hours
- Multilingual support available
Professional Services
When to Seek Professional Help:
- Complex tax calculations
- Business structure changes
- International income sources
- Audit or inquiry situations
- Large payment amounts
Types of Professional Services:
- Chartered Accountants
- Tax consultants
- Legal advisors specializing in tax law
- FBR-authorized agents
- Corporate tax services
Source: FBR Taxpayer Assistance
Conclusion
Paying income tax in Pakistan has evolved from a cumbersome paper-based process to a streamlined digital experience. With multiple payment options available through the IRIS portal, online banking, ATM networks, and mobile platforms, taxpayers now have unprecedented convenience in meeting their obligations.
The key to successful tax payment lies in preparation, accuracy, and timely action. By following this comprehensive guide, first-time taxpayers can navigate the process confidently, while experienced taxpayers can optimize their payment strategies for maximum efficiency.
Remember that paying taxes is not just a legal obligation but also a contribution to Pakistan's development and your own financial credibility. The benefits of maintaining a clean tax record far outweigh the effort required to stay compliant.
Key Takeaways:
- Choose the right method based on your comfort level and available resources
- Always use official FBR channels to ensure security and proper recording
- Keep detailed records of all payments for future reference
- Verify payments within 48-72 hours to ensure proper processing
- Stay informed about deadlines and any changes in procedures
Whether you're making your first tax payment or your hundredth, the process is designed to be accessible, secure, and efficient. Take advantage of the digital tools available, maintain good records, and don't hesitate to seek help when needed.
Need Immediate Assistance?
- FBR Helpline: 051-111-772-772
- IRIS Portal: iris.fbr.gov.pk
- e-Payment Direct Link: iris.fbr.gov.pk/payment
This comprehensive guide was last updated in September 2025 with the latest FBR procedures and payment methods. Always verify current requirements on the official FBR website before making payments.
Need Help Applying This to Your Situation?
Get personalized guidance from Muhammad Azeem based on your specific tax circumstances.
Muhammad Azeem
With over 40 years of experience in Pakistani tax law and FBR regulations, Muhammad Azeem is a leading tax consultant who has helped thousands of individuals and businesses navigate complex tax situations while maximizing their savings.
Related Topics
Comments (0)
📋 Article Highlights
- Expert analysis & insights
- Practical implementation steps
- Money-saving opportunities
- FBR compliance guidance
More Tax Insights Await
Discover more expert articles to optimize your tax strategy